How to Build a Bar-B-Que - Steps 17-19

17.
Place concrete top into position. If you are happy, remove top and run a line of silastic on top of brickwork and re-position concrete top.
18.
Place barbecue into position.
19.

Once all steps are complete, wash your project down and clean up your work site, it is recommended that you seal the bricks to stop grease and cooking fats, mud etc. from staining your everlasting barbecue. A product such as Bondcrete could be used. Mix 1 part Bondcrete with 5 parts water and paint on with a brush. When dry, apply a second coat.
